Popular strength training programs include, for novices, greyskull lp, stronglifts, and gzclp and, for intermediate/advanced athletes, nsuns, wendler 5/3/1, and the texas method. A well designed program follows a logical progression based on the lifter’s current state and efficiently creates strength for the individual trainee. Implement progressive overload as laid out for each session; Linear periodization is a programming method that gradually increases intensity relative to an athlete�s one rep max (1rm) while simultaneously reducing volume.
